my sense is that what people want to do is to "attach" the meter to a
cable, so to speak.
output port --------------------> input port
^
|
put meter here
and watch it
i don't see that this requires any messing with "reconnection" - just
connect the meter input port to the LHS output port.
the place where its tricky is with a port that has JackPortIsTerminal
marked:
wherever ---> input port |
and people want to meter the signal arriving at the terminal input
port.
i'll try to think more about how i believe this should be done. i
don't think that connecting/reconnecting is right.
